DC’s League of Super-Pets
Superheroes are just as popular today as ever. DC and Marvel continue churning out films and series in waves. Some projects are hits, others miss the mark, but fans remain eager for the next installment from either studio. Things are a bit different, however, when it comes to a younger audience. For them, the more mature-oriented films are often simply not suitable, and even the animated features from DC are usually aimed at an older crowd. That’s where "DC League of Super-Pets" comes in — a smart solution to fill the gap.
The movie opens up the DC superhero world, introducing familiar members of the Justice League, but with a fresh twist: the spotlight shifts to their animal companions, whose adventures become the core of the story.
Visually, the film is a delight. It features beautiful animation, expressive and varied facial cues (both human and animal), and vibrant color palettes — all of which draw the viewer deeper into the world and personalities of the characters.
The story is packed with sharp humor and touches on meaningful themes that are very relevant today. Exploring these ideas through the eyes of animals proves to be both engaging and effective. That said, there’s still room for human (or rather superhuman) characters — though not all of them are strictly human, as we know. A strong script weaves together a sizable cast without making things feel overcrowded. While juggling multiple characters often leads to thin development, "Super-Pets" handles it gracefully. The Justice League members themselves don’t need much introduction — viewers already know what to expect from Batman, Wonder Woman, Superman, or Aquaman — and the movie even has fun poking at their iconic traits. Batman, in particular, steals several scenes and had me laughing out loud more than once.
Still, even if you’re not familiar with the characters, the film remains accessible. The writing ensures that every viewer, young or old, can follow along and enjoy the ride.
Voice acting here is top-notch, with a stacked cast delivering standout performances across the board. Every actor deserves praise, not just the big names. Their delivery breathes life into the characters, making them believable, funny, and emotionally resonant. Among the stars lending their voices: Dwayne Johnson, Kevin Hart, Kate McKinnon, John Krasinski, Diego Luna, and Keanu Reeves.
Through the eyes of the main character, the dog Krypto, the film also explores the bond between pets and their humans. It prompts reflection — how deeply attached dogs are to their owners, how much they miss them, and how for many pets, their human is their whole world. When a new romantic interest enters their owner’s life, it can leave a pet confused and hurt. These emotions are mirrored in real life, making some moments surprisingly touching.
The movie also delves into the theme of friendship — a central pillar of the story. It follows the journey of a group of animals learning to rely on each other and become true companions through the highs and lows of life.
"DC League of Super-Pets" is a film that will delight viewers of all ages — whether it’s a small child or an adult looking for a good laugh. It’s meaningful, entertaining, and bursting with color and charm.
